Transponder chip
A Ford Ka key has a tubular metal blade with an angled end, and an embedded transponder chip within the black plastic head. If another key is used, the transponder chip is able to stop the car from starting. This technology has been proven to reduce car thefts. This key comes with a security lamp. This light can be found on the dashboard or inside the center console.
A Ford key must be equipped with a head made of plastic and a transponder chip. It cannot be made of brass in its pure form. To unlock the vehicle, the chip must be programmed. To program a key you must find a dealer that carries this equipment and a special Ford key cutter.

How to get a key out of an ignition lock
It isn't always easy to extract the Ford Ka key from the ignition lock, especially when it's your first time. There are some guidelines that can help you pull the key from the ignition lock. First, make sure that the key is in the proper position. If it is stuck in drive or neutral, try to push the shifter towards park. Next, you can turn the key. To enable the key to move freely, you can apply lubricant.
If the key is not coming out of the ignition lock, you should contact a locksmith or mechanic for assistance. If you've tried all the possible options but can't get the key out, it may be time to replace the ignition lock. This will prevent future problems.
